Postcards From Parkes
Hundreds of votes were cast to choose the favourite artworks to be made into postcards in the Postcards from Parkes exhibition at the end of last year. The postcards of the winning images will soon be available for free at Parkes Shire libraries. Congratulations to the winners: Bumberry Dam by Hannah Farrant-Jayet; The Dish Opening Day by Jesse Woods; Golden Hour Harvest by Candy Jubb; Resilience and Hope by Belinda Lawrence; As Seen on TV, The Dish by Candy Jubb; Parkes is not on the Coast by Deb Jones.
Lifeline For Businesses
A new support package that started on 1st February will keep the doors of many businesses open, according to the state’s peak business organisation, Business NSW. The NSW Government announced the package in the wake of the Omicron surge, with businesses of turnover between $75,000 and $50 million set to benefit. The package includes: A payment of up to $5,000 per week (20% of payroll) for businesses who suffered a 40% downturn in January and project to do the same in February; The Small Business Fees and Charges rebate program extended to $3000, and can include 50% of the costs incurred to acquire RAT’s for the workplace; and Commercial landlord relief extended until 13th March. “Our most recent Business Conditions Survey found 40% of NSW businesses had cashflow to last them for the next three months, so this relief will be widely embraced by our Western NSW business community,” said Business NSW, Regional Manager – Western NSW, Vicki Seccombe.
Seedling Grants
Do you have a National Tree Day event planned that you need support with? Applications are open for grants from The Seedling Bank! Schools and community groups are welcome to apply – closing Friday, 25th February. Go to https://treeday.planetark.org/ and add your application to your registered 2022 National Tree Day event. The Seedling Bank funds projects of all sizes. Every day is Tree Day, and National Tree Day is happy to support plantings happening throughout the year, whenever conditions are best. Since 1996, National Tree Day has seen Australian communities plant almost 26 million trees. The Seedling Bank aims to further support these dedicated volunteers with their planting efforts by providing financial support where seedlings are needed most.
